Herbal medicines can offer therapeutic benefits such as anti-inflammatory, antioxidant, and antimicrobial effects, but they also carry potential risks including allergic reactions, organ strain, and drug interactions. Benefits of Herbal Medicine Herbal medicines are derived from plant parts such as leaves, roots, seeds, bark, or flowers and have been used for thousands of years in traditional systems like Ayurveda, Traditional Chinese Medicine, and Unani. Many herbs, including turmeric, garlic, Aloe Vera, ginger, and St. John’s Wort, have demonstrated therapeutic effects such as reducing inflammation, supporting cardiovascular health, managing stress, and aiding digestion. Herbal remedies are often perceived as safer and more natural alternatives to synthetic drugs, and they may be used to complement conventional treatments. Their multi-system approach can target root causes rather than just symptoms, and they are generally well-tolerated when used appropriately.  Potential Risks and Adverse Effects Despite their benefits, herbal medicines are not without risks. Common adverse effects include: The chemicals in pure herbal medicine can have both positive and negative effects when consumed.
